Assess Fungal Ecological Role
Given a fungal species or community:
- Classify primary ecological strategy: saprotrophic, mycorrhizal, parasitic, endophytic, or lichenized.
- Identify the substrate or host organism.
- Describe the nutrient flows involved (what the fungus provides, what it receives).
- Assess ecosystem-level function: decomposition, nutrient cycling, soil formation, plant health.
- Note any known interactions with other organisms (bacteria, insects, plants).
- Connect to broader ecosystem context (forest health, agricultural implications).
